Pornographic actor Ron Jeremy has been indicted on more than 30 counts of sexual assault.

The 67-year-old pleaded not guilty in Los Angeles Superior Court on Wednesday as a grand jury indicted him for the charges involving 21 women and girls across more than two decades.

The former adult film actor—whose real name is Ronald Jeremy Hyatt—has remained in jail since being arrested last summer on $6.6 million bail.

The prolific adult film star has appeared in more than 2,000 porn films since the 1970s and is one of the best-known names in the industry. He has also appeared on reality television and in numerous movies in the past thee decades.

The indictment covers allegations dating from 1996 to 2019 with victims aged 15 to 51, including 12 counts of rape.

The Los Angeles County District Attorney's Office confirmed that the indictment had replaced the criminal complaint from 2020, which he also denied.

Jeremy pleaded not guilty to 12 counts of forcible rape, seven counts of forcible oral copulation, six counts of sexual battery by restraint and four counts of sexual penetration by a foreign object, the district attorney's office has said.

He also pleaded not guilty to two counts of sexual penetration of an unconscious or asleep person and one count each of lewd act upon a child under the age of 14 or 15, sodomy by use of force and assault with intent to commit rape.

According to The Associated Press, the indictment includes allegations that Jeremy raped a 19-year-old woman during a photoshoot in 1996 in the San Fernando Valley.

It also alleges that he raped a 26-year-old woman at a nightclub in 2003 and a 17-year-old girl in 2008.

Jeremy was initially charged by Los Angeles prosecutors in June 2020 with sexually assaulting four women.

Then in August of the same year, he was faced with 20 new sexual assault and groping charges by Los Angeles County prosecutors.

In October 2020, faced a further seven counts of sexual assault.

If convicted, he could receive 330 years in prison, it was reported in October.

"Far too often, survivors of sexual assault suffer in isolation," District Attorney George Gascón said in a statement.

"We must ensure that survivors have all options available to help with recovery, including trauma-informed services for healing and support to report such crimes."

Jeremy's attorney said his client was "innocent of all charges" in a statement to Reuters on Wednesday.

Jeremy is due to return to court on October 12 for a pretrial conference.
